摘要: 接口: 关键字interface取代class 接口中可以含有: jdk7: 1.常量: public static final 数据类型 常量名称; 常量名称完全大写,多个单词使用下划线分割. 2.抽象方法 jdk8: 3.默认方法: public default 返回值类型 方法名称(参数列表) 阅读全文
posted @ 2019-03-11 23:42 symsy 阅读(99) 评论(0) 推荐(0) 编辑
摘要: 今天学到继承,做了个小案例:模拟群主发红包,成员抢红包的过程,具体如下: 主方法: 子类中的群主类和成员类都在调用父类的setter方法或getter方法,我的理解是这样都操作的是同一组数据(父类User中的),会导致成员和群主的余额都是一个数据. 但是结果却不受影响,每个对象都有自己对应的数据,这 阅读全文
posted @ 2019-03-11 00:36 symsy 阅读(183) 评论(0) 推荐(0) 编辑
摘要: 字符串的内容一旦创建,不可在改变; 常用的字符串3+1种创建方法: 3种构造函数: 1, String s = new String(); > "" 2,String s = new String(new char[]{'a','b','c'}); 3,String s = new String(n 阅读全文
posted @ 2019-03-09 00:54 symsy 阅读(94) 评论(0) 推荐(0) 编辑
摘要: 方法重载的两个条件: 1,方法名相同; 2,参数列表不同. 阅读全文
posted @ 2019-03-07 00:11 symsy 阅读(134) 评论(0) 推荐(0) 编辑
摘要: 数据类型转换分为两种: 自动类型转换(隐式): 变量的类型大于值的类型时发生; long num = 100; double d = 2.5F; float f = 30L; 强制类型转换(显式): 变量的类型小于值的类型,需要手动强制转换; int i = (int)100L; switch语句后 阅读全文
posted @ 2019-03-06 00:20 symsy 阅读(103) 评论(0) 推荐(0) 编辑
摘要: 切换盘符,输入 盘符: 回车即可; 进入文件夹, cd 指定文件夹的路径; 进入上级目录,cd .. 直接返回根目录, cd \ 显示文件列表, dir 清除屏幕, cls 退出, exit 阅读全文
posted @ 2019-03-04 22:30 symsy 阅读(451) 评论(0) 推荐(0) 编辑
摘要: 把一个十进制数字转换成二进制方法:除法公式,除以2直到商数为0,把余数自后向前连接起来就是这个十进制数的二进制表示。 例如:十进制12的二进制是1100 把一个二进制转为十进制的方法: ... 16 8 4 2 1 1 1 0 0 上下相乘 8 4 0 0 --> 结果相加 12 阅读全文
posted @ 2019-03-04 22:02 symsy 阅读(143) 评论(0) 推荐(0) 编辑